/**
|
||||
* Base type of metric metadata classes.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* A metric metadata class is a class that describes how a metric is described, computed and
|
||||
* formatted.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* There are two types of metrics: aggregated and processed. An aggregated metric is computed
|
||||
* in the backend datastore and aggregated in PHP when archiving period reports.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Currently, only processed metrics can be defined as metric metadata classes. Support for
|
||||
* aggregated metrics will be added at a later date.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* See {@link Piwik\Plugin\ProcessedMetric} and {@link Piwik\Plugin|AggregatedMetric}.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* @api
|
||||
*/
